OTPClient is an open-source, free software one-time password (OTP) authenticator for Linux, macOS, and Windows. It enables two-factor authentication by generating time-based OTP codes synced with sites like GitHub, Google, and more.

Pearltrees is a free online app that allows you to visually organize, share and discover web content. It acts like virtual corkboards where you can pin content into trees and organize it into topics or projects. It helps you save, organize and share websites, documents, photos and notes.
